The national typical price of home treatment is $30 an hour, according to A Place for Mom's proprietary data.Costs for may vary based on several aspects, including your enjoyed one's area and their care needs. For instance, if they live someplace with a high price of living, you ought to anticipate to pay higher prices.
State laws impact the price of treatment too numerous states call for that firms and/or their caregivers are certified, while others have actually topped costs for elder home treatment. The following table provides the median hourly prices for at home treatment in each state in 2023, based on information accumulated from An Area for Mom's home care companions.
They commonly have a minimum variety of gotten hours generally two to four hours each day or seven hours weekly to cover transportation and staffing expenses. Some home treatment agencies will certainly supply agreements for once a week or regular monthly care if a family determines their senior liked one requires significant assistance regularly.

Healthy, independent elders may be able to get all the care they need from a few brief gos to a week.
Seven hours a week is generally the minimum requirement for home treatment agencies, though some have higher or reduced thresholds. A two-to-three-hour everyday check-in can profit elders that need even more care but are individually mobile and cognitively sound.
A 30-hour week may be perfect for seniors living with family members caretakers who work. It's also optimal for seniors that choose companionship and social stimulation. Thirty hours a week corresponds to six hours a day for 5 days, time a senior would certainly otherwise be alone while their household caregiver goes to job.
Forty-four hours of care would certainly provide insurance coverage for a household caretaker that functions full time and doesn't desire their senior loved one to be alone. An aide can assist with all ADLs, consisting of toileting, dining, and showering. For an aging liked one who requires help with a persistent condition that avoids them from being alone securely, this might be a suitable schedule.

Below we contrast assisted living and home care by considering what's consisted of in the rate: Assisted living includes maintenance-free living, with costs of real estate, energies, repair work, and housekeeping included. While home treatment consists of house jobs and duties, clients may still have a mortgage or rental fee. If they do possess a home, they have to additionally cover taxes and maintenance expenses.
Helped living likewise includes restaurant-style meals and treats. Home care aides assist with dish prep work but do not cover the expense of those grocery stores. Assisted living communities have on-site nighttime personnel in instance of an emergency situation. Unless an elderly and their family select live-in treatment or 24/7 care, overnight guidance is not included with home treatment.
That's why, at concerning $9,034 a month for a private area, are one of the most costly amongst elderly treatment facilities.The complying with checklist shows a few other vital differences between in-home care and assisted living facility prices: Assisted living home offer continuous nursing care and clinical oversight, neither of which are standard with home care. Assisted living facility treatment is one comprehensive monthly cost for room and board as well as care, while home treatment costs customers by the hour.
Home care aides normally aren't qualified to provide medical support. Home treatment assistants offer individually support, while nursing homes typically have a big, turning personnel.
